Probable Causes
Unit injectors
Fuel supply
Air supply
Engine idle
Accessory equipmentRecommended Actions
Note: The procedures have been listed in order of probability. Complete the procedures in order.
Table 1
Troubleshooting Test Steps Values Results
1. Unit Injectors
A. Check for correct installation of the J1/P1 and J2/P2 connectors for the Electronic Control Module (ECM).
B. Check for correct installation of the J300/P300 connectors for the unit injectors. Refer to the diagnostic functional test Troubleshooting, "Electrical Connectors - Inspect".
Unit Injectors
Result: The J1/P1 and J2/P2 connectors have been installed correctly.
Result: The J300/P300 connectors have been installed correctly.
Proceed to Test Step 2.
Result: The connectors have not been installed properly.
Repair the connectors.
2. Fuel Supply
A. Check the fuel pressure. Refer to Systems Operation/Testing and Adjusting.
B. Check the fuel lines for the following problems: restrictions, collapsed lines and pinched lines.
C. Check the fuel tank for foreign objects which may block the fuel supply.
Note: A sight glass in the low-pressure supply line is helpful in diagnosing air in the fuel. Refer to Systems Operation/Testing and Adjusting.
D. Cold weather adversely affects the characteristics of the fuel. Refer to the Operation and Maintenance Manual.
E. Check the fuel pressure after the fuel filter while the engine is being cranked. For the correct pressure values, refer to the Systems Operation/Testing and Adjusting manual.
Fuel Supply
Result: The fuel lines are OK.
Result: The fuel lines are NOT OK.
Replace or repair the fuel lines.
Result: The fuel tank does not have a blockage of the fuel supply.
Result: The fuel tank has a blockage of the fuel tank.
Repair the blockage in the fuel tank.
Result: The fuel pressure is OK.
Proceed to Test Step 3.
Result: The fuel pressure is NOT OK.
Make the necessary repairs.
3. Air Supply
A. Check for restrictions in the air inlet system. Refer to Systems Operation/Testing and Adjusting.
Air inlet system
Result: The are no restrictions in the air inlet system.
Proceed to Test Step 4.
Result: There are restrictions in the air inlet system.
Repair the restrictions in the air inlet system.
4. Engine Idle
A. Check the parameter for the low engine idle (if applicable). Refer to Troubleshooting, "System Configuration Parameters".
Parameters
Result: The low engine idle parameters are OK.
Proceed to Test Step 5.
Result: The low engine idle parameters are NOT OK.
Repair the low engine idle parameters.
5. Engine Accessories
A. Inspect any engine accessories and the transmission (if applicable).
Engine accessories
Result: An engine accessory is creating an excessive load.
Repair the engine accessory.
Complete the procedure in the order in which the steps are listed.The procedure corrected the issue. Return the engine to service.The procedure did not correct the issue.Contact your Cat dealer Technical Communicator (TC). For further assistance, your TC can confer with the Dealer Solutions Network (DSN).
